Transaction 86d6a7b71435c9450f87bbc7e416a12a16423183a94633ace160d4c52f7b79f8

2 Input
2 Outputs
  • 86d6a7b71435c9450f87bbc7e416a12a16423183a94633ace160d4c52f7b79f8:0
  • value  60000
    address  1MdhavjHPLJ55SEdMtuHjydb26cDSPW6gP
  • 86d6a7b71435c9450f87bbc7e416a12a16423183a94633ace160d4c52f7b79f8:1
  • value  579180
    address  14G9TdQ9ShzwPQioRLFxGoEiW2ZytsBfXw